BASKET WEAVE BABY BLANKET

copyright © 12/16/05 Dot Matthews

SIZE: approximately 45" x 45" – don't stress over the size it's a square baby blanket. I could have stretched it to about 60" or scooched it up to 35". Just make it the size you like it.

SKILL: intermediate – because of the front post and back post double crochets

HOOK SIZE: L-11/8mm (M optional for foundation chain)

YARN: 2 skeins Caron One Pound Sky Blue – 28 oz/1428 yds. 100% Acrylic worsted weight, 4 ply

GAUGE: 5 dc and 3 rows = 2"

STITCHES USED: chain (ch); single crochet (sc); double crochet (dc); front post double crochet (fpdc); back post double crochet (bpdc); reverse half double crochet (reverse hdc)

ABBREVIATIONS: st = stitch; ea = each

Pattern stitch is a multiple of 8 + 4


INSTRUCTIONS


Foundation row: ch 116, (switch to L hook if you used the optional M hook for the chain) Work in the "hump" on the back of the chains

sk 3 ch, (counts as 1 dc) dc in next ch and ea ch across to end. Turn


ROW 1: ch 2 (counds as 1 dc), sk first st,

*fpdc around posts of next 4 sts,

bpdc around posts of next 4 sts. Repeat from * across, end with 1 dc in top of turning ch. Turn.


ROW 2 thru 4: Repeat row 1.


ROW 5: ch 2, (counts as 1 dc), sk first st.

*bpdc around post of next 4 sts,

fpdc around post of next 4 sts. Repeat from * across, end with 1 dc in top of turning ch. Turn.


ROW 6 thru 8: Repeat row 5.


Rows 9 thru 68: repeat rows 1 thru 8.


EDGING

ch 1, working in ends of rows and ea stitch, sc evenly around. Place 3 sc in the corners. Join in first sc.

ch 2, reverse hdc in ea single crochet around. Join in first st.


Fasten off and weave in ends.
